Surnames: Burroughs, Gibbons, McElroy, Trenchard Classification: Deed Message Board URL: http://boards.ancestry.com/mbexec/msg/rw/hF0.2ACIB/606 Message Board Post: Salem County Courthouse, Clerk's Records, Mortgage Book A p.97 surnames: Burroughs, Gibbons, McElroy, Trenchard Archibald M.Elroy and Sarah his wife, Mortgagors to Joseph Burroughs, Mortgagee For all that Brick dwelling House Messuage and Lot of Land, Situate in the Town of Salem facing the Court House, which the said Archibald McElroy Purchased of the said Joseph Burroughs and Mary his wife. Also for all these two lots of land which the said Archibald McElroy Purchased of them, them the said Joseph Burroughs and Mary his Wife, Situate in the said Town of Salem, as the same as particularly Described in a Certain Indenture of bargain and Sale, thereof made between the s'd Joseph Burroughs of the One part and the s'd Archibald McElroy of the other part. Mortgage Deed dated the first day of November ADom~ 1774 And Acknowledged before Grant Gibbon, Esq. the 7th November 1774. Principal Sum in the Mortgage recited to five Several Obligations is £1210 Payable as follows Viz, with Lawful Interest and dated the 1st of Nov. 1774. 1st £60 Payable the 1st of November 1775 2nd 310 Payable the 1st Nov. 1776 3rd for 295 Payable the 1st Nov. 1777 4th for 280 payable the 1st Nov. 1778 5th for 265 Payable the 1st Nov. 1779 ________ £1210 Recorded the 6th of April ADom~ 1775 by G. Trenchard, Clk.
